410 Stainless Steel Pipe Description
410 is a basic general-purpose martensitic stainless steel, used for high-stress parts, with good corrosion resistance and high strength and hardness. The alloy 410 contains at least 11.5 percent chromium, which is just enough to exhibit corrosion resistance in mild atmospheres, vapors, and many mild chemical environments. It is a general-purpose grade, usually provided in a hardened but still processable condition, for applications that require high strength, medium heat resistance and corrosion resistance. After the 410 is hardened, tempered and polished, it shows the greatest corrosion resistance.
